Busy cultural complex in uptown Tokyo relies on the Stratus ftServer platform for continuous availability of its virtualized business applications

Nakano Sunplaza is a large, popular cultural complex in uptown Tokyo that houses a concert hall, hotel, restaurants and event facilities. Its back-office and customer-facing applications had been running on many separate physical servers, a setup that was complex and costly to maintain; with only one person managing operations, the team wanted to consolidate via virtualization but avoid the expense and operational complexity of clustered storage while ensuring continuous availability.

They chose the Stratus ftServer platform, which uses fully replicated, lockstep hardware to eliminate single points of failure and present a single, easy-to-manage system view. The physical-to-virtual migration was fast and non-disruptive, automated monitoring handles failed components before they impact operations, and Nakano Sunplaza now runs fault-tolerant virtualized applications with reduced maintenance effort and true 24/7 availability.
